public class ObjectFactory extends Object
An ObjectFactory allows you to programatically construct new instances of the Java representation for XML content. The Java representation of XML content can consist of schema derived interfaces and classes representing the binding of schema type definitions, element declarations and model groups. Factory methods for each of these are provided in this class.
Constructor and Description |
---|
ObjectFactory()
Create a new ObjectFactory that can be used to create new instances of schema derived classes for package: org.apache.cxf.xkms.model.xkms
|
public ObjectFactory()
public OpaqueClientDataType createOpaqueClientDataType()
OpaqueClientDataType
public PendingNotificationType createPendingNotificationType()
PendingNotificationType
public PendingRequestType createPendingRequestType()
PendingRequestType
public ResultType createResultType()
ResultType
public CompoundRequestType createCompoundRequestType()
CompoundRequestType
public CompoundResultType createCompoundResultType()
CompoundResultType
public StatusRequestType createStatusRequestType()
StatusRequestType
public StatusResultType createStatusResultType()
StatusResultType
public UnverifiedKeyBindingType createUnverifiedKeyBindingType()
UnverifiedKeyBindingType
public KeyBindingType createKeyBindingType()
KeyBindingType
public UseKeyWithType createUseKeyWithType()
UseKeyWithType
public StatusType createStatusType()
StatusType
public ValidityIntervalType createValidityIntervalType()
ValidityIntervalType
public QueryKeyBindingType createQueryKeyBindingType()
QueryKeyBindingType
public TimeInstantType createTimeInstantType()
TimeInstantType
public PrototypeKeyBindingType createPrototypeKeyBindingType()
PrototypeKeyBindingType
public LocateRequestType createLocateRequestType()
LocateRequestType
public LocateResultType createLocateResultType()
LocateResultType
public ValidateRequestType createValidateRequestType()
ValidateRequestType
public ValidateResultType createValidateResultType()
ValidateResultType
public AuthenticationType createAuthenticationType()
AuthenticationType
public KeyBindingAuthenticationType createKeyBindingAuthenticationType()
KeyBindingAuthenticationType
public NotBoundAuthenticationType createNotBoundAuthenticationType()
NotBoundAuthenticationType
public ProofOfPossessionType createProofOfPossessionType()
ProofOfPossessionType
public PrivateKeyType createPrivateKeyType()
PrivateKeyType
public RegisterRequestType createRegisterRequestType()
RegisterRequestType
public RegisterResultType createRegisterResultType()
RegisterResultType
public ReissueRequestType createReissueRequestType()
ReissueRequestType
public ReissueResultType createReissueResultType()
ReissueResultType
public RevokeRequestType createRevokeRequestType()
RevokeRequestType
public RevokeResultType createRevokeResultType()
RevokeResultType
public RecoverRequestType createRecoverRequestType()
RecoverRequestType
public RecoverResultType createRecoverResultType()
RecoverResultType
public RSAKeyPairType createRSAKeyPairType()
RSAKeyPairType
public JAXBElement<MessageExtensionAbstractType> createMessageExtension(MessageExtensionAbstractType value)
value
- Java instance representing xml element's value.JAXBElement
<
MessageExtensionAbstractType
>
public JAXBElement<OpaqueClientDataType> createOpaqueClientData(OpaqueClientDataType value)
value
- Java instance representing xml element's value.JAXBElement
<
OpaqueClientDataType
>
public JAXBElement<byte[]> createOpaqueData(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<String> createResponseMechanism(String value)
value
- Java instance representing xml element's value.JAXBElement
<
String
>
public JAXBElement<String> createRespondWith(String value)
value
- Java instance representing xml element's value.JAXBElement
<
String
>
public JAXBElement<PendingNotificationType> createPendingNotification(PendingNotificationType value)
value
- Java instance representing xml element's value.JAXBElement
<
PendingNotificationType
>
public JAXBElement<PendingRequestType> createPendingRequest(PendingR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
PendingRequestType
>
public JAXBElement<ResultType> createResult(Res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
ResultType
>
public JAXBElement<SignatureValueType> createRequestSignatureValue(SignatureValueType value)
value
- Java instance representing xml element's value.JAXBElement
<
SignatureValueType
>
public JAXBElement<CompoundRequestType> createCompoundRequest(CompoundR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
CompoundRequestType
>
public JAXBElement<CompoundResultType> createCompoundResult(CompoundRes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
CompoundResultType
>
public JAXBElement<StatusRequestType> createStatusRequest(StatusR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
StatusRequestType
>
public JAXBElement<StatusResultType> createStatusResult(StatusRes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
StatusResultType
>
public JAXBElement<UnverifiedKeyBindingType> createUnverifiedKeyBinding(UnverifiedKe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
UnverifiedKeyBindingType
>
public JAXBElement<KeyBindingType> createKeyBinding(Ke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yBindingType
>
public JAXBElement<KeyUsageEnum> createKeyUsage(KeyUsageEnum value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yUsageEnum
>
public JAXBElement<UseKeyWithType> createUseKeyWith(UseKeyWithType value)
value
- Java instance representing xml element's value.JAXBElement
<
UseKeyWithType
>
public JAXBElement<StatusType> createStatus(StatusType value)
value
- Java instance representing xml element's value.JAXBElement
<
StatusType
>
public JAXBElement<String> createValidReason(String value)
value
- Java instance representing xml element's value.JAXBElement
<
String
>
public JAXBElement<String> createInvalidReason(String value)
value
- Java instance representing xml element's value.JAXBElement
<
String
>
public JAXBElement<String> createIndeterminateReason(String value)
value
- Java instance representing xml element's value.JAXBElement
<
String
>
public JAXBElement<ValidityIntervalType> createValidityInterval(ValidityIntervalType value)
value
- Java instance representing xml element's value.JAXBElement
<
ValidityIntervalType
>
public JAXBElement<QueryKeyBindingType> createQueryKeyBinding(QueryKe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
QueryKeyBindingType
>
public JAXBElement<TimeInstantType> createTimeInstant(TimeInstantType value)
value
- Java instance representing xml element's value.JAXBElement
<
TimeInstantType
>
public JAXBElement<PrototypeKeyBindingType> createPrototypeKeyBinding(PrototypeKe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
PrototypeKeyBindingType
>
public JAXBElement<byte[]> createRevocationCodeIdentifier(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<LocateRequestType> createLocateRequest(LocateR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
LocateRequestType
>
public JAXBElement<LocateResultType> createLocateResult(LocateRes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
LocateResultType
>
public JAXBElement<ValidateRequestType> createValidateRequest(ValidateR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
ValidateRequestType
>
public JAXBElement<ValidateResultType> createValidateResult(ValidateRes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
ValidateResultType
>
public JAXBElement<AuthenticationType> createAuthentication(AuthenticationType value)
value
- Java instance representing xml element's value.JAXBElement
<
AuthenticationType
>
public JAXBElement<KeyBindingAuthenticationType> createKeyBindingAuthentication(KeyBindingAuthenticationType value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yBindingAuthenticationType
>
public JAXBElement<NotBoundAuthenticationType> createNotBoundAuthentication(NotBoundAuthenticationType value)
value
- Java instance representing xml element's value.JAXBElement
<
NotBoundAuthenticationType
>
public JAXBElement<ProofOfPossessionType> createProofOfPossession(ProofOfPossessionType value)
value
- Java instance representing xml element's value.JAXBElement
<
ProofOfPossessionType
>
public JAXBElement<PrivateKeyType> createPrivateKey(PrivateKeyType value)
value
- Java instance representing xml element's value.JAXBElement
<
PrivateKeyType
>
public JAXBElement<RegisterRequestType> createRegisterRequest(RegisterR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
RegisterRequestType
>
public JAXBElement<RegisterResultType> createRegisterResult(RegisterRes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
RegisterResultType
>
public JAXBElement<ReissueRequestType> createReissueRequest(ReissueR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
ReissueRequestType
>
public JAXBElement<KeyBindingType> createReissueKeyBinding(Ke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yBindingType
>
public JAXBElement<ReissueResultType> createReissueResult(ReissueRes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
ReissueResultType
>
public JAXBElement<RevokeRequestType> createRevokeRequest(RevokeR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
RevokeRequestType
>
public JAXBElement<KeyBindingType> createRevokeKeyBinding(Ke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yBindingType
>
public JAXBElement<byte[]> createRevocationCode(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<RevokeResultType> createRevokeResult(RevokeRes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
RevokeResultType
>
public JAXBElement<RecoverRequestType> createRecoverRequest(RecoverRequestType value)
value
- Java instance representing xml element's value.JAXBElement
<
RecoverRequestType
>
public JAXBElement<KeyBindingType> createRecoverKeyBinding(KeyBindingType value)
value
- Java instance representing xml element's value.JAXBElement
<
KeyBindingType
>
public JAXBElement<RecoverResultType> createRecoverResult(RecoverResultType value)
value
- Java instance representing xml element's value.JAXBElement
<
RecoverResultType
>
public JAXBElement<RSAKeyPairType> createRSAKeyPair(RSAKeyPairType value)
value
- Java instance representing xml element's value.JAXBElement
<
RSAKeyPairType
>
public JAXBElement<byte[]> createModulus(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createExponent(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createP(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createQ(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createDP(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createDQ(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createInverseQ(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
public JAXBElement<byte[]> createD(byte[] value)
value
- Java instance representing xml element's value.JAXBElement
<
byte[]
>
Apache CXF